Job Description

International Architecture + Interiors studio is actively seeking an Interior Designer to join their NYC office. Winner of Design Awards from AIA, Architizer, and Architectural Record, this studio has been recognized for its contemporary and innovative take on urban modern design. Projects include Shangri-La hotels, Four Seasons, and cutting-edge multi-family residences with amenities such as clubs, rooftops & bars, in NYC and San Francisco. The team also works with tech companies such as Google, mixed-use urban developments, and adaptive reuse projects in metropolitan areas! To continue their growth, their NYC studio is seeking creative Interior Designers with 2-4 years of post-graduate experience with creative and technical knowledge, skilled at developing concepts and assisting the design team on multi-family residential projects. The ideal candidate will have experience specifying interior material & furniture packages, and producing and coordinating interior design & construction documents.

Responsibilities

  • Perform interior design assignments for small and large-scale projects, throughout all phases of design: concept, schematic, and design development.

  • Assist to prepare and develop graphic presentations for client approval

  • Collaborate with design team to develop space plans, furniture layouts, Interior Finish and FF&E selections and documentation

  • Produce finish plans, furniture plans, schedules, and material selections needed for construction documentation/specifications

  • Manage library and coordinate with external consultants, product representatives, furniture vendors and material suppliers

Qualifications

Preferred candidates will have:

  • Professional degree in Interior Architecture or Interior Design

  • Professional portfolio demonstrating passion for interior architecture and design

  • Working knowledge of space planning, design methodology and design processes needed to develop concept imagery and prepare finish selections

  • Highly organized and collaborative

  • Excellent graphic presentation, verbal and written communication skills

  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ment with multiple, tight deadlines and work on various projects concurrently.

  • Revit and AutoCAD proficiency

  • Graphic layout experience preferred (Photoshop, Illustrator, InDesign)

  • 3-D modeling and rendering experience preferred (Rhino, Grasshopper, Sketchup, VRay)
